Output 98686c496d638407229a538759ef474257b56e7be430bcfc35def660ff8082a7:2

value
17888468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d273edd8ec820827e47c44f3a56271c6252a3bb OP_EQUAL
address
MAZJqphLmsR3gPhbHzZwwRjxV6UrfwbXcD
transaction
98686c496d638407229a538759ef474257b56e7be430bcfc35def660ff8082a7
spent
true